Will Schirmer: 2B/OF, (2025) Moeller, OH. 5-foot-9, 145-pound. (64.7 mph bat speed average). (17.7 mph hand speed average). Began in an athletic quiet stance with a controlled load, then used a quick stride. Has a loose level swing plane, developing bat speed and high finish. Solid in the infield, his best throw was registered at 80 mph; has consistent feet, a natural exchange, and sure hands. Fielded the ball out front with athletic movement laterally. Had a high ¾ slot with a consistent arm action. (Max spin ; Avg ).

Will Schirmer: 2B/OF, (2025) Moeller, OH. 5-foot-8, 130-pound. In the box, the right-handed hitter's best exit velocity was 90 mph. (61.9 mph bat speed average). (20.7 mph hand speed average). Started in a balanced athletic stance with a small compact load, then used a long stride. Had a flat level swing plane, developing bat speed and good extension on his balanced finish. In the infield, displayed a velocity of 76 mph; shows soft twitchy hands, a clean natural exchange, and smooth in control feet. In the outfield, he showed the ability to make throws to the bases at 78 mph; shows a fluid natural exchange, athletic smooth feet, and soft sure hands. Shows deep glove work. He ran a 4.03 30 yard dash.

Will Schirmer: 2B/OF, (2025) Moeller, OH. 5-foot-8, 125-pound lean athletic build. During batting practice, Schirmer's best exit velocity was 79 mph. (55.38 mph bat speed average). (18.24 mph hand speed average). Starts in an open athletic stance with a quick load, then uses a controlled leg kick stride. Bat speed was average, had a level swing plane and high finish. Athletic while in the infield, recorded position velocities up to 72 mph; showed a packing developing exchange, athletic feet, and soft hands. Athletic from the outfield, his best throws to the bases were registered at 74 mph; showed soft hands, a packing developing exchange, and athletic developing feet. Fields the ball out front, movements laterally were athletic.
